Creating Space for What Matters: How to Declutter Your Life

Life coaches often see clients who feel overwhelmed and stressed out by the clutter in their lives. Whether it's physical possessions, digital clutter, or mental clutter, the accumulation of things we don't need can drain our energy and prevent us from living our best lives. If you're feeling weighed down by clutter, here are some strategies you can use to declutter your life and create more space for the things that matter

1. Get clear on your values and priorities                                                    

The first step to decluttering your life is to get clear on what's important to you. What are your values and priorities? What do you want to achieve in your life? Once you have a clear vision for what you want, it becomes easier to let go of things that don't serve that vision.

2. Let go of what no longer serves you         

One of the biggest challenges of decluttering is letting go of things we've held onto for too long. It can be hard to part with possessions, relationships, or habits that we've grown attached to, even if they're no longer serving us. But letting go of what no longer serves us is essential to creating space for what we truly want.

3. Simplify your commitments                     

Another way to declutter your life is to simplify your commitments. Are you overcommitted in your work or personal life? Do you have too many social or professional obligations? Simplifying your commitments can help you create more space for the things that matter most.

4. Create systems for organisation                                                             

Once you've cleared out the clutter, it's important to create systems for organisation. This can mean creating designated spaces for your possessions, developing a filing system for your paperwork, or organising your digital files. Having systems in place can help you maintain a clutter-free environment.

5. Practice mindfulness and self-care 

Finally, it's important to practice mindfulness and self-care as you declutter your life. Take time to reflect on your progress and celebrate your successes. Practice self-compassion when you encounter setbacks or challenges. And make sure to prioritise self-care activities that support your mental, physical, and emotional wellbeing.

Decluttering your life can be a transformative process that opens up space for growth, creativity, and joy. By getting clear on your values, letting go of what no longer serves you, simplifying your commitments, creating systems for organisation, and practicing mindfulness and self-care, you can create a clutter-free life that supports your goals and dreams.
